    Hi, I'm having some issues with my PC crashing while being idle. It appears that it happens randomly. Looking in the event viewer, it looks like I'm getting a lot of event id 19 warnings, which say:

    A corrected hardware error has occurred.

    Reported by component: Processor Core

    Error Source: Unknown Error Source

    Error Type: Translation Lookaside Buffer Error

    Processor APIC ID: 7

    The details view of this entry contains further information.



    Here is a link to the event viewer logs

    https://1drv.ms/u/s!Ard0ZfiuuR1BgZhiLs8M6AtJUJ4GhQ?e=UeEgvY



    What I have tried
    - fresh install of windows may update
    - updated drivers for most of my peripherals

    - updated bios to latest





    I really want to know if this is a hardware or software related.


    I would appreciate some help on this please.
